Ahrefs has been detected on 3,176 launches we've crawled. The 7-day rolling share is 0.1%, roughly steady week on week. Most recent detection: Free Travel Itinerary Templates — Printable, Excel & Google Sheets, today.
It's most commonly paired with Google Search Console, Google Analytics, and Google Tag Manager. By product type, the launches using it are most often Marketing (13%), Developer Tools (12%), and Productivity (11%). By estimated origin, the United States leads (29%), ahead of India (18%).

Share of new sites using Ahrefs
Each dot is one launch day. Line is the 7-day rolling average; weekly averages before June 2026.
The shaded part of the chart is measured against a different set of sites. Until 8 July 2026 we only tracked launches from launch platforms; from that date we crawl the wider web as well. The share is a proportion of whatever we were tracking at the time, so it can step at that line without the technology itself changing. For a single continuous measure, switch to launch platforms.
